What do you do when someone disrespects you, provokes you, or repeatedly crosses your boundaries?
Sometimes, the strongest response isn't an argument, revenge, or trying to prove yourself. It's knowing when to step back, create distance, remain emotionally controlled, and protect your self-respect.
In this powerful video, we explore the psychology of emotional control, boundaries, confidence, silence, self-respect, and human behavior. You'll learn why high-value behavior isn't about controlling other people—it's about controlling your own reactions and deciding who deserves access to your time and energy.
